San Diego Messa College

A first glance at rental data for the area--available on this site’s college page for SDMC--will probably be shocking to you. Average one bedrooms go for around $1,500, two bedrooms are $2,000, and $2,700 for three. The good news is that La Jolla, a nearby community that’s one of the most affluent in San Diego, and some of the rentals on the beach and near the bays over-inflate these averages. Truthfully, if you’re looking in the right neighborhoods, many of which are right near campus, renting in San Diego can be affordable for SDMC students. Every student prefers over a quick commute over a long one, especially when it’s hot and you’re sitting in city traffic, melting and wishing you lived closer to campus. Linda Vista, Sierra Mesa, Clairemont Mesa, Birdland, Bay Park, and Kearny Mesa are the closest neighborhoods to SDMC. Mission Valley, Mid-City, and Tierra Santa are communities that are further away, but the commute to SDMC is an easy one thanks to Interstates, 8, 805, and 15.
